Summary

Novel gold nanoclusters modified with 4,6-diamino-2-pyrimidinethiol (DAPT-AuNCs) show broad-spectrum antimicrobial activity against multidrug-resistant bacteria. These DAPT-AuNCs integrated into nanofibrous films offer a promising alternative for treating chronic skin infections.
